Description
• Introduction The Royal Hospital Chelsea (RHC) is a 66-acre historic institution providing sheltered accommodation and care for some 300 retired soldiers, known as In-Pensioners. It ensures Army veterans are provided with the support and comradeship they need in recognition of their service to the Nation and safeguards their historic home, their grounds, and their gardens for the veterans of tomorrow. All roles within the RHC have an integral part to play in contributing to the achievement of the Hospital's Strategy and Vision. The RHC Values are to; Nurture belonging, respect individuals, encourage pride & enjoy life. • Requirement The RHC require a professional experienced horticultural contractor with experienced operational staff and own equipment to support its Grounds maintenance team and gardening operations. Quotes are to be presented based on an hourly rate per person to cover up to 100hrs per week. e.g. X 2 full time team members, and X 1 part time team member on a call off basis as required • Key Responsibilities To maintain an excellent level of presentation within the grounds and gardens of the RHC at as high a standard as possible that befits an institution of national and international importance. Supporting reasonable managerial requests. Supporting horticultural requirements of the RHC Major Events program including but not limited to the RHS Chelsea Flower Show. Responsible for own Health & Safety and of those affected by contractor's acts or omissions. • Day to day tasks Primarily: Seasonal Mowing, scarifying, strimming, weed spraying, hedge cutting & leaf blowing. Secondarily: Any other reasonable horticultural support as directed by Head of Grounds and Gardens. • Reporting Structure Reporting to Head of Grounds and Gardens • Mechanical Equipment requirements Ride-on mowers, pedestrian mowers, scarifiers, back-pack and/or boom sprayers, strimmers, leaf-blowers, tractor & trailer as required to complete allocated tasks • Skills, Knowledge and Experience Proficient in use of: Ride-on mowers, pedestrian mowers, strimmers, leaf-blowers, back-pack and/or boom sprayers, scarifiers, tractor & trailer. DBS check Drivers licence PA1/PA6 or equivalent • Working Days/Hours Monday to Friday 08.00- 16.15 Scope for flexible working building up to Major Events/ Founders Day Averaging 100 hours per week
